What essentially is a stair lift? A stair lift is a simple piece of equipment that can easily assist you to be mobile and it carries you down and up the staircases, enabling you to move about in your place conveniently and also do tasks that you would be unable to perform otherwise.

A stair lift is basically a mechanical seat that helps to elevate you down and up the stairs. A track or rail is typically mounted to the staircase treads as well as a chair or a lifting platform is affixed to the track. In Ashland County, you can easily get onto the chair or the platform and also the chair glides along the path allowing you move up and down the stairs. You additionally have styles where you can use your wheelchair on the stair lift and also these are known as platform lifts.

Safety and Comfort

A stair lift provides automated transport up and down the staircases. The chair of the stair lift offers a safety belt that makes sure that you are protected when the stair lift is in action. Today, a lot of stair lifts have inbuilt safety features that will certainly prevent its use in the event it experiences an obstruction on the stairs or even if any portion of the stair lift i.e. the seat, armrests or footrest is actually not in its right position. The stair lifts also are outfitted with a protection lock that protects against any sort of unexpected use or little ones coming from operating the chair.

Typically, the chair of the stair lift features an adjustable and also cushioned seat and armrests that offer best comfort. You can additionally change the foot rest depending on to your height.

Staircase Accessibility

Many stair lifts feature quite slim profiles and do not block the entire staircase, which is openly attainable. Usually, the chair, along with the footrest are collapsible so that it is not an obstacle for family members and also other individuals wanting to operate the stairs.

Usability

Stair Lifts are extremely easy to use as well as control. Most stair lifts have a toggle switch positioned on the armrest of the chair that allows you to control it. Nowadays, lots of stair lift models are actually equipped with a remote control that permits you to handle it quite easily and also gets the stair lift to the top or the bottom of the stairs as needed. When the stair lift is in the park position, it recharges, so that you are able to make use of it whenever you want to and also in case there is a electrical power outage, the stair lift normally has an in-built battery back-up that permits you to run it.

Different Types Of Stair Lifts

There are different kinds of stair lifts like:

Stair Lifts for Straight Stairs​

If your residence has straight stairs, then a stair lift which manages along a straight path or rail is usually among the most common form of stair lift. These oftentimes have drop-down or perhaps set chairs that are attached. The installment of a stair lift in a straight staircase can become a problem if the stairs are too tight. In case your stairs is mainly straight yet it comes with an arc at the top, then you can easily pick a straight stair lift along with a joining system that serves to help the lift to reach the landing more effectively. Usually, straight stair lifts are the least costly as well as easiest to install.

Stair Lifts for Curved Stairs​

In the event that your staircases are curved, then you ought to attach a curved stair lift. Those are actually more complicated compared to straight stair lifts and they need rounded trackways to accommodate the specific shape of the staircase. Commonly, curved stair lifts are actually more costly.

Wheelchair and Platform Stair Lifts​

Wheelchair inclined platform wheelchair lift or "IPL" Is a lift that is linked to your stairs. It transfers wheelchairs back and forth the stairs rather than a detached machine such as an elevator or a vertical stairlift. Some platforms may fold facing the wall, while others remain fixed. Selections are dependent on your needs and also your space. Many inclined platform lifts come with the option for a remote to call for the platform to the landing area/position of their choice. Inclined platform lifts require sufficient head clearance, stairs width, as well as landing room at the bottom of the stairway. Incline wheelchair lifts are an excellent selection for those that do not like to transfer off and on their wheelchair in order to go up and down the stairs. It is an effective approach to increase accessibility around stairs. This is an ideal option for those who do not have the space for or the means for an elevator or a vertical platform lift in their home. Enables an individual in a mobility device to ascend and decline stairways without having to transfer from mobility device or mobility scooter Utilizes a platform that rides backwards and forwards the staircases For both interior and also exterior Folds out of the way when not being used Has safety stop sensors & battery back-up Both are dependable as well as safe for wheelchairs as well as users.

Outdoor Or Exterior Stair Lifts​

These types of stair lifts are commonly installed outside on stairways that go to your front door or on stairways leading to your yard or even garden. Exterior stair lifts are generally the same as straight or curved stair lifts that are used inside; but, these are generally made with weather-proof components.

Standing Stair Lifts​

If your staircase is particularly considerably narrow and it will not go with a seated stair lift, then a standing stair lift is generally recommended. However, you have to make certain that you have sufficient headroom in the stairs plusthat it is high enough to fit you when you are standing. Standing stair lifts are primarily useful for individuals experiencing concerns bending their legs. Some standing stair lift models similarly have a slight ledge that allows you to keep your balance. However, standing stair lift might not be suited for everyone, specifically if you do not have the sturdiness to stand for a few minutes or you are susceptible to getting light-headed.

1. What is a stair lift?

A stair lift is a motorized chair that moves along a rail mounted to the treads of the stairs. It helps individuals with mobility issues to travel up and down stairs safely and comfortably.

2. Who can benefit from a stair lift?

Stair lifts are beneficial for individuals with limited mobility, such as seniors, people with disabilities, or those recovering from surgery or an injury.

3. How much does a stair lift cost?

The cost of a stair lift can vary widely depending on the model, features, and whether it is for a straight or curved staircase. Generally, prices range from $2,000 to $15,000.

4. Can a stair lift be installed on any type of staircase?

Stair lifts can be installed on most types of staircases, including straight, curved, and even outdoor stairs. Custom configurations are available for more complex staircases.

5. How long does it take to install a stair lift?

Installation time can vary, but a standard straight stair lift can typically be installed in a few hours. Curved stair lifts, which require custom rails, may take longer.

6. Are stair lifts safe to use?

Yes, stair lifts are designed with safety features such as seat belts, swivel seats, footrest sensors, and emergency stop buttons to ensure safe operation.

7. What happens if there is a power outage?

Most stair lifts are equipped with battery backups that allow them to operate during a power outage. The battery will need to be recharged once power is restored.

8. How do I maintain a stair lift?

Regular maintenance is important to keep a stair lift in good working condition. This includes cleaning the rail, checking for loose bolts, and scheduling annual professional inspections.

9. Can stair lifts be rented or leased?

Yes, many companies offer rental or lease options for stair lifts, which can be a cost-effective solution for short-term needs.
